So day 8 saw us hit the Great Barrier Reef for the first time, and it was an early start to board Ocean Free, a two master yacht that was to take us snorkelling then visit Green Island.

The outward trip was very Roy and as we were sat at the front it provided us with a vast amount of splashes from the sea. At some points it was hard to tell if we were in the sea or outside the sea!

On arrival at the spot just off Green Island, we donned flippers and goggles and off into the sea we went, as an early jumper, I was very lucky to swim with a green turtle, much to Amanda's annoyance! Amanda was a good snorkels too however and in no time we were zooming around, checking out the fish and coral and on our way back to the boat for lunch, we saw a reef shark too.

Lunch was very nice, although brief (and the green turtle re-surfaced as it appeared to be on a vendetta against Amanda, and we were then off on the tender to Green Island, which we walked around and enjoyed the very exclusive resort on this island. Back to the boat for some more snorkelling then a nice calmer sail back to port.

Back in port we realised just how burnt we were, but a lot of after sun later and then some nice dinner at the local pub (steak, yum), it was back to the hotel and bed, our Last night in a real hotel for 10 days!
